A receipt is an acknowledgment in writing that something of value, or cash, has been placed into the possession of an individual or organization. It is a written confirmation of payment.

Donors often require this acknowledgment for tax deduction purposes. The contents of the Harris Texas Acknowledgment by a Nonprofit Church Corporation of Receipt of Gift typically include: 1. Heading: The acknowledgment will begin with an appropriate heading, such as "Acknowledgment of Receipt of Gift by Nonprofit Church Corporation." 2. Nonprofit Church Corporation Information: The document will contain the legal name, address, and contact details of the nonprofit church corporation. This information helps in identifying the recipient organization. 3. Donor Information: The acknowledgment will include the name, address, and contact details of the donor. It is crucial to ensure the accuracy of this information for proper identification of the contributor. 4. Gift Description: The document will outline the nature of the gift received, whether it is monetary, property, securities, or any other form of contribution. A detailed description of the gift helps in clarity and avoids any confusion in the future. 5. Value of the Gift: The acknowledgment should state the fair market value of the gift at the time of donation. Accurate valuation is crucial for both the donor and the nonprofit church corporation when it comes to tax purposes. 6. Statement of No Goods or Services Provided: If the gift provided by the donor does not result in any goods or services being offered in return, this statement clarifies that it was an unconditional contribution without any reciprocal benefits. 7. Tax-Deductible Information: To enable donors to claim tax deductions, the acknowledgment should include appropriate language stating that the nonprofit church corporation is recognized as a tax-exempt organization under the applicable sections of the Internal Revenue Code. 8. Signature and Date: The acknowledgment needs to be signed by an authorized representative of the nonprofit church corporation, along with the date to establish its validity. How Do I Write Donation Receipts? The name of the donor. The name of your organization. Your organization's federal tax ID number, and a statement indication your organization is a registered 501(c)(3) The date of the donation. The amount given OR a description of items donated, if any.

The accepted way to record in-kind donations is to set up a separate revenue account but the expense side of the transaction should be recorded in its functional expense account. For example, revenue would be recorded as Gifts In-Kind Services, and the expense would be recorded as Professional Services.
